Update your security software, run a scan, and delete any malware. Start with this important step — especially if you’re not sure how someone hacked into your account. Use either the security software that comes with your computer, phone, or tablet or download software from a reputable, well-known security company. In recent security events, you will see all your logins. The page will show what browser was used, the IP address, and the date and time. smackdown emmaWebMar 15, 2024 · 3. Check Your Credentials. Check that you're using the right credentials. If you have multiple bank logins, make sure you haven't got them mixed up. It's a simple thing to suggest, but it's unsurprising how often the issue is an accidental capital letter or missed character.
